LICENSE TO OPERATE A FORKLIFT TRUCK TLILIC2001A

Participants will receive a notice of satisfactory assessment (NSA) upon successful completion of assessment which allows immediate operation of a forklift.  A Statement of Training for TLILIC2001A – License to operate a forklift truck will also be issued by Infront Staffing & Training.  A licence fee ($65) will be required at Australia Post for the issue of a WorkCover license which must be applied for within 60 days of the assessment date. (Failure to attend Australia Post to obtain your license within 60 days will result in you having to sit the full WorkCover assessment again).

Participants who do not successfully complete all components of the WorkCover Assessment can be reassessed after 48 hours but no later than 90 days from the original assessment.  Reassessment within this timeframe will only include the components of the assessment that the participant was not successful with during the original assessment.  If reassessment is booked after 90 days from the original assessment, the full assessment will need to be taken again.  A fee of $150 applies for all reassessments.

 

Replacement of Infront Statement of Attainment:

Please note that should a replacement Infront Statement of Attainment be required, a $33 (incl GST) fee will be charged.

LICENSE TO OPERATE A FORKLIFT TRUCK TLILIC2001A

This nationally recognised training is also approved and assessed by WorkCover NSW and is designed for individuals who require a nationally recognised forklift license (LF class). The LF licence covers all forklift types and sizes.

Please note that to take part in this course, you must have a reasonable command of English. You will also be required to carry out calculations to determine safe working loads of forklifts.  If you believe you may need assistance with language, literacy or numeracy, please contact us prior to making a booking.  All participants will be required to take a very short quiz prior to the commencement of the course to ensure that a sufficient level of English and numeracy can be demonstrated. Again, please contact us prior to booking if you may need assistance in this area.

DURATION

3 days (2 days training / final day WorkCover assessment ).  Note that training sessions are conducted from Monday to Wednesday - Wednesday to Friday.  

PRE REQUISITES

Participants must be a minimum 18 years of age. 

Be able to provide 100 points of ID (per specific WorkCover ID guidelines - see ID Requirements tab). 

Must be  able to speak and understand an adequate level of English as language assistance is not permitted during WorkCover assessment.

Note that this training is in a warehouse - during colder months please wear warm clothing.
